Marble floors and concrete garage floors can be especially slippery.
The level of slipperiness which we call the coefficient of friction will be dependent on whether the tile is wet or dry the surface texture and sheen and whether there is any buildup residue on the surface of the tile.
Spilled grease oil and liquids on floor surfaces are often at the root of the problem but some floors are slippery even when clean.

Slippery floors are not only a nuisance but they can also cause serious injury.
Porcelain tiles are non porous and do not absorb liquid so if there is water sitting on the tile it will be more slippery than when dry.
